Roman Numeral Converter

Roman Numeral Converter changes numbers to Roman numerals and back, supports extended ranges, shows rules, breakdowns, quick buttons, and history.

Loading Tool

Please wait while we initialize the tool

Share:

Tip of the Day

Check BMI regularly as a health guide.

Convert between numbers and Roman numerals

The page opens with two tabs so you can move between Number → Roman and Roman → Number. In the first tab, you see a numeric input labeled “Enter Number (1 - 3,999,999)” with a random-number button beside it and a hint about standard and extended ranges. Below that, checkboxes control auto-conversion and an option for extended notation, followed by a clear “Convert to Roman” button and a result area. Roman Numeral Converter keeps all these pieces close together so you always know what you are converting and what the current output means.

Switching to the second tab reveals the reverse direction. Here, a text input labeled “Enter Roman Numeral” waits for values like MMXXIV, again paired with a random button and an auto-convert checkbox. The matching button reads “Convert to Number,” and the result area beneath shows the Arabic number form. Both panels share breakdown areas, hints, and copy buttons, plus supporting sections such as a reference table, quick-convert buttons, recent history, and a status line at the bottom.

Using Roman Numeral Converter step by step

  1. Choose the direction you need at the top: “Number → Roman” if you start from a regular number, or “Roman → Number” if you have a numeral string.
  2. In the Number → Roman tab, type a value between 1 and 3,999,999 in the number box, or click the random-number icon to fill it. Make sure the extended notation checkbox matches the range you need, then rely on auto-convert or click “Convert to Roman” to update the result.
  3. In the Roman → Number tab, type or paste a Roman numeral into the text field, using only the characters listed in the hint below. Keep auto-convert on for live feedback, or press “Convert to Number” when you are ready.
  4. Use the copy buttons beside each result to reuse the output, check the breakdown areas for an explanation of how the value is built, and scroll down to the reference, quick-convert buttons, and history list to support more conversions.

Why this converter helps with everyday work

Converting Roman numerals by hand often involves looking back and forth between charts and notes. On this page, the inputs, results, rules, and reference grid sit together, so you do not have to juggle separate resources. The hints under each input remind you about allowed characters and ranges, making it easier to catch issues before you even press a button.

Quick-convert buttons for common values like I, V, X, and MMXXIV give you instant examples and shortcuts when you are working with dates, headings, or labels. The Recent Conversions panel records your latest pairs, which is handy when you are checking a list of values and want to confirm what you did a minute ago. The status bar at the bottom quietly reports actions such as clearing or swapping, keeping you aware of changes without extra dialogs.

Understanding Roman numerals and your results

Roman numerals represent numbers using letters from the Latin alphabet. On screen, the tool focuses on the standard set I, V, X, L, C, D, and M, which the reference table at the bottom calls out under “Basic Numerals.” Each symbol corresponds to a fixed value: 1, 5, 10, 50, 100, 500, and 1000. When you enter a number and run a conversion, the result you see is a combination of these symbols arranged according to a few core rules.

The hint in the Number → Roman panel notes a “Standard range: 1-3999.” In that range, many people expect numerals that use M up to three times, along with subtractive pairs such as IV for 4 and IX for 9. The tool’s reference section repeats these combinations in its “Common Combinations” block, showing IV, IX, XL, XC, CD, and CM with their values. Having these on the same page as your result makes it easier to check that a converted value fits common expectations.

Below the number and Roman results, there are breakdown areas reserved for detailed views of each conversion. When filled, these sections can show how a number splits into thousands, hundreds, tens, and ones, and how each part maps to a Roman segment. This kind of breakdown helps you read complex numerals from left to right instead of treating them as a single opaque string. It also gives you a way to explain the result to others, such as students or teammates reviewing content.

Roman numerals use both additive and subtractive patterns. Additive patterns stack symbols from largest to smallest, so VIII means 5 + 3. Subtractive patterns place a smaller value before a larger one to show a difference, as in IV for 4 (5 − 1) or CM for 900 (1000 − 100). The “Rules” list in the reference panel spells out key points: symbols usually appear from largest to smallest; placing a smaller symbol before a larger one means subtraction; symbols like I, X, C, and M can repeat up to three times; and V, L, and D are neither repeated nor used to subtract.

When you convert from Roman to number, the validation area beneath the Roman input becomes important. It is ready to show messages about invalid sequences or characters, reminding you that not every string of letters is a correct numeral. This aligns with the rules in the reference list and helps prevent mistakes such as repeating V or placing symbols in the wrong order. Using that feedback together with the chart makes the conversion both a check and a learning exercise.

The extended range mentioned in the Number → Roman tab reflects historical practices for writing large numbers. Classical Roman numerals did not have a simple, fixed system for values above a few thousand, but later methods introduced marks to show multiplication by 1,000. The checkbox label notes “Extended notation (vinculum),” signaling that values beyond 3,999 rely on conventions where a mark over a numeral can mean “times one thousand.” This tool brings that idea into a digital setting so you can work with values up to 3,999,999 while still following Roman-style patterns.

Understanding these patterns also supports clear writing and documentation. Guidance such as PlainLanguage.gov’s advice on using numbers encourages consistent, understandable presentation of values in text. When you use Roman numerals in headings, outlines, or lists, that consistency matters just as much. The structured chart and rules on this page help you apply the same numeral shapes across documents, slides, or code comments.

The reference grid at the bottom reinforces memory over time. You can look at it while you work, noticing, for example, that IX and XL follow the same subtractive pattern but at different scales. Paired with the Quick Convert buttons above, which send set values into the converter, the chart encourages you to check both directions: what number a Roman string stands for, and which symbols you expect to see for a given number. This loop turns each conversion into a small lesson in the system itself.

What this tool does not do

The converter does not handle fractions, decimals, or negative numbers. It works strictly with whole numbers in the range shown in the hints and labels. If you enter values outside that range or add characters beyond the allowed set, you will need to adjust your input before expecting a valid result.

It also does not change dates, paragraphs, or document structures automatically. Applying numerals to chapters, outlines, or page markers is still your choice. The tool focuses on conversion and explanation, not on editing files or layouts. Any stylistic decisions about when to use Roman numerals vs Arabic digits remain with you.

Practical tips for using the converter

Keep the Roman Numeral Converter open when you are editing documents or interfaces that rely on Roman numbering, such as outlines, lists, or year markers. Use the quick-convert buttons for frequent values like I, V, X, and M to save time and reduce typing mistakes. Check the breakdown panel whenever a result looks unfamiliar, so you can see how each part of the numeral contributes to the total.

When you work through a batch of values, glance at the Recent Conversions panel to avoid repeating steps and to confirm earlier results. For teaching or self-study, fold down the Roman Numeral Reference section and read the rules and combinations while you convert examples from both directions. Over time, patterns such as subtractive pairs and repetition limits will become second nature, and you will lean on the tool for checks instead of every single conversion.

Frequently Asked Questions